Abstract

Mobile devices are becoming more and more powerful and even able to connect to wireless networks. Therefore, if they have network access they can also access services available in the Internet or in its local wireless network. As these devices are becoming popular and useful for domestic and corporate users, sets of services were and can be created to help these users in their daily tasks. This paper introduces some concepts about web services and the proposed technologies for their implementation. The ongoiug research deals with the creation of web services to offer printing serviees on wireless networks. The research is supported by the cooperation project between the Pontificia Univenidade Cat6lica do Rio Grande do SUI and Hewlett- Pacbrd Company.
